你说的两个问题实际是一个问题,只是你第二个问题128级和第一个问题的8级有点混淆,我的理解应该是你要表达的8位和7位编码的量化问题对不!
8K采用8位256级表达,对应就是64K=8*8K ,相应7未128级编码对应56K!
这串码流如果按照全占空码传输,按抽样函数表达SINX/X,分别在64K和56K位置上正好就是第一零点,正因为如此,在同步通信自提取时钟方式工作时需要把接受到的信码“窄化”并经过非线性变换产生并提取出发方原来的载波,而提取的载波(已经是2次谐波了),因由码间串扰和白噪声和瞬间尖峰等多种影响,其载波相位是前后抖动的,需要经过一套锁相环将本方的载波锁定到对方载波的平均位置上!阿甘1220社区朋友是不是你要的东西.脉冲窄化,非线性变换,滤波、 锁相、分频都很复杂,是数字通信的难点,目前在计算机领域里一般都采用非同步传输而且采用本身带时钟的曼彻斯特编码(传输效率比全占空码低一半),这里的码位的同步,一般可以通过纯软件来实现!关于纯软件实现同步非常的简单,编程代码量也非常的少!我可以提供详细思路和代码!